🌍 Biography of Agucadoura, Portugal

Agucadoura is a charming coastal village located in the beautiful country of Portugal. Situated in the northern part of the country, it is known for its stunning beaches, picturesque landscapes, and warm hospitality. This hidden gem is the perfect destination for those seeking a peaceful and relaxing getaway.

🍽️ Must-Try Foods in Agucadoura

When visiting Agucadoura, make sure to indulge in the delicious local cuisine. Here are some must-try foods:

1. Bacalhau à Gomes de Sá: This traditional Portuguese dish features salted codfish cooked with onions, potatoes, eggs, and olives. It’s a flavorful and hearty dish that showcases the country’s love for codfish. You can find this dish in many local restaurants in Agucadoura.

2. Arroz de Tamboril: If you’re a seafood lover, don’t miss the opportunity to try Arroz de Tamboril. This flavorful rice dish is made with monkfish, rice, tomatoes, onions, garlic, and a variety of herbs and spices. It’s a true delight for your taste buds.

3. Pastéis de Nata: End your meal on a sweet note with Pastéis de Nata, a famous Portuguese custard tart. These creamy and flaky pastries are a true delight and can be found in bakeries throughout Agucadoura. Pair them with a cup of coffee for the perfect afternoon treat.

🌟 Travel Tips for Agucadoura

Here are some helpful tips to make the most of your trip to Agucadoura:

1. 🌞 Best Time to Visit: The best time to visit Agucadoura is during the summer months (June to September) when the weather is warm and perfect for beach activities. However, if you prefer a quieter experience, consider visiting in the shoulder seasons of spring or autumn.

2. 🚗 Getting Around: It’s recommended to rent a car to explore Agucadoura and its surrounding areas. Having a car will give you the flexibility to visit nearby attractions and make the most of your time. Alternatively, you can also use local buses or taxis for shorter distances.

3. 💰 Currency: The currency in Portugal is the Euro (€). It’s a good idea to have some cash on hand for smaller establishments, but credit cards are widely accepted in most places.

4. 🌊 Beach Safety: When enjoying the beaches in Agucadoura, be mindful of the ocean currents and follow any safety instructions provided by lifeguards. It’s always a good idea to swim in designated areas and be cautious, especially if you’re not an experienced swimmer.

5. 🍽️ Dining Etiquette: In Portuguese culture, it’s common to greet restaurant staff with a friendly “Bom dia” (Good morning) or “Boa tarde” (Good afternoon) upon entering. Tipping is appreciated but not mandatory. A 10% tip is customary if you receive good service.

6. 📷 Respect Local Customs: When visiting churches or religious sites, dress modestly and be respectful of any ongoing ceremonies or services. It’s also polite to ask for permission before taking photos of locals or their property.

7. 📞 Emergency Numbers: In case of any emergencies, dial 112, the general emergency number in Portugal. It’s always a good idea to have this number saved in your phone or written down for quick access.
